Anna Paquin, Aka Rogue Cut Out From X-Men: Days Of Future Past


It’s not often that we report that an actor or character has been cut from a movie; it usually is the other way around but unfortunately this time it is exactly what happened. According to director Bryan Singer, he just cut out a sequence containing Anna Paquin, aka Rogue’s only screentime, which means that she won’t appear in the film with the exception of the credits and the DVD and Blu-ray special features.

The story comes via the EW, which also reports that the sequence in question was one of the first things to be shot and involved Ian McKellen as Magneto, Patrick Stewart as Professor X and Shawn Ashmore as Iceman.

Here is what Singer had to say:
“Through the editing process, the sequence became extraneous. It’s a really good sequence and it will probably end up on the DVD so people can see it. But like many things in the editing process, it was an embarrassment of riches and it was just one of the things that had to go. Unfortunately, it was the one and only sequence Anna Paquin was in, the Rogue character was in. Even though she’s in the materials and part of the process of making the film, she won’t appear in it.”

X-Men: Days of Future Past stars James McAvoy, Michael Fassbender, James Stewart, Ian McKellen, Jennifer Lawrence, Halle Berry, Ellen Page), Shawn Ashmore, Omar Sy, Daniel Cudmore, Booboo Stewart, Fan Bingbing, Nicholas Hoult and Peter Dinklage and opens on May 23rd, 2014.
